Unity3d Glow + Outline 轮廓描边
来源:互联网 发布:卡盟官网源码 编辑:程序博客网 时间:2024/06/05 09:24
轮廓描边是游戏中的细节 但是一个有特色的效果还是会让人眼前一亮,Glow + Outline 的效果就像求生之路2和暗黑3的轮廓描边界一样 对轮廓描边后再进行模糊处理
在unity3d中的实现
1、场景图像渲染之前
void OnPreRender
{
......
另外添加一个摄像机A
这里必须将GlowOutlineCamera摄像机关闭
并且清除标识为纯色
制定其渲染目标为RTT
清空其背景
摄像机A在主摄像机渲染之前通过Shader去绘制指定渲染类型的GameObject 也就是需要描边的GameObject
(即摄像机A.RenderWithShader(RTT, "XXXX");)
......
}
2、场景图像渲染之后
void OnRenderImage(RenderTexture source, RenderTexture destination)
{
......
将摄像机A所渲染的目标纹理进行blur处理
将blur后的RTT与场景图像渲染后的RTT进行合成叠加
拷贝到目的渲染纹理上
......
}
效果
- Unity3d Glow + Outline 轮廓描边
- Glow + Outline 轮廓描边
- CSS-轮廓(outline)
- 10016---CSS 轮廓(outline)
- UGUI之Outline轮廓组件
- glow
- css 列表,导航,样式继承,outline轮廓
- 边框(Border) 和 轮廓(Outline) 属性
- 轮廓描边效果
- Unity3D里面的Glow Effect的使用技巧
- Unity3D图像后处理特效——Glow image effect
- Unity3D图像后处理特效——Glow image effect
- Unity3D Glow Effect 自发光 颜色溢出效果
- web前端-CSS 轮廓(outline)-012
- CSS 盒子模型(Box Model)和轮廓(outline)
- outline
- outline
- outline
- Anddroid HttpService
- HDU 1248 寒冰王座
- hdoj1070简单题、模拟题
- UITableView的详细讲解
- C#利用tabControl控件实现多窗体嵌入及关闭
- Unity3d Glow + Outline 轮廓描边
- hdoj1065简单题
- 【问题】当GridView嵌入ListView后,始终响应的是GridView的点击事件,我需要的是获取到ListView的点击事件!
- 教你理解复杂的C/C++声明
- hdoj1064简单题
- unity3d EZGUI的几种隐藏GameObject的方法比较
- 安装vs产生的垃圾文件(eula.1028.txt,install.res.1028.dll,VC_RED.MSI等)
- 在ExtJS里插入HTML元素
- keystore 介绍